Boat purchase ,survey, offer etc
About to purchase a boat in the 30k range. Seems priced right and everything checks out fine after I looked at it.
Do I make an offer pending good survey and sea trial? Or do I have it surveyed and then make an offer? This is my first big boat purchase so forgive the ignorance. Jim |
you can make an offer pending good sea trial and survey with the intent to reduce the offer if problems are found...
There is still negotiating room even after the survey is complete. I would recommend this method because if you invest money into a survey you want to know if the money figures you think match the intentions of the seller...my 0.02 |
I agree, make an offer based on what's the most you will pay if everything checks out fine and that way if anything does show up then there is room to negotiate.
